Vehicle Types
Executive Coaches
For long-distance corporate trips or alumni tours, Executive Coaches offer comfortable seating, Wi‑Fi, and often on‑board restrooms — ideal for 40–56 passengers heading to Sacramento, San Francisco, or beyond.
Full‑Sized Motor Coaches
If you’ve got a large college club or a wedding party, Full‑Sized Motor Coaches carry big groups and gear, replacing dozens of cars and saving time at crowded parking lots.
Minibuses (18–25)
Small groups and short shuttles pair nicely with Minibuses (18–25). Choose these when you want fewer empty seats and a tighter turnaround for winery hops in nearby Murphys or a shuttle for a local rehearsal dinner.
Shuttle & ADA‑Accessible Coaches
For senior groups, church outings, or accessibility needs, Shuttle & ADA‑Accessible Coaches include wheelchair lifts, wider aisles, and flexible seating plans so everyone travels comfortably.
Luxury, Party & Themed Buses
When you want to celebrate en route — think themed reunion rides, bachelorette parties, or VIP winery tours — Luxury, Party & Themed Buses come with premium seating, entertainment systems, and customizable interiors.

Travel Distances & Times
| Destination | Approx. Miles | Typical Drive Time |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
| Stockton Metropolitan Airport (SCK) | ~55 mi | ~1 hr | Convenient for regional flights and group check‑in. |
| Sacramento Intl Airport (SMF) | ~90 mi | ~1 hr 45 min | Good for early morning departures; allow extra time for traffic. |
| Oakland Airport (OAK) | ~125 mi | ~2 hr 15 min | Easier than SFO for some Bay Area destinations. |
| Yosemite (Big Oak Flat entrance) | ~70 mi | ~1 hr 30 min | Popular day trip; plan for slower speeds inside the park. |
| New Melones Lake | ~20 mi | ~30 min | Perfect for fishing trips and group picnics. |
| Murphys (downtown wineries) | ~15–20 mi | ~25–30 min | Short, scenic drives through the foothills. |
Booking Tips
A few practical tips from folks who live here: confirm passenger count (including chaperones), list luggage needs — especially if you’re carrying skis, musical instruments, or sports gear — and book early for peak events like the Jumping Frog Jubilee and school graduations. If you have older passengers, ask for ADA features and a coach with comfortable boarding access.
Consider Multiple Vehicles
Sometimes two minibuses beat one oversized coach. Two smaller vehicles can make local pickup easier and reduce empty seats on short hops, while still keeping groups relatively together for parking near Main Street or winery entrances.
Plan Travel Times & Routes
Roads in the foothills are lovely but slower — allow extra time for winding sections, stops, and holiday traffic. A direct route might take longer than your GPS predicts once you factor in coach size and safety margins.
Compare Your Options
When you weigh charter buses against vans, rideshares, trains, or flights, think about convenience, cost per passenger, and emissions. A single 56‑passenger coach can replace more than a dozen cars — fewer emissions, less parking stress, and everyone arrives together.
| Mode | Pros | Cons |
|---|---|---|
| Charter Bus | Travel together, driver included, lowest cost per passenger for large groups, accessibility options | Needs parking/loading space; larger vehicle on narrow roads |
| Multiple Vans | Flexible routes, easier on narrow streets | Higher per‑person cost, coordination between vehicles |
| Rideshare & Taxis | On‑demand, good for very small groups | Expensive for large groups, split pickups, parking hassle |
| Train | Relaxing for some routes | Limited schedules, last-mile transfers needed |
| Flight | Fast over long distances | Check‑in times, expensive for groups, gear restrictions |
